基于压电传感器与GSM技术的供水管网漏损控制系统

摘    要:分析了供水管网现有检漏方法的局限性,针对供水管网漏损控制的国家标准和国际水协标准,提出了基于压电传感器的管网漏水监测技术与GSM通讯技术相结合,实现城区内供水管网泄漏实时监测和早期预警新的技术途径,并提出了泄漏早期预警参数的率定和选取方法。该研究成果可为城市供水管网运行安全提供可行的借鉴作用。

Leakage Control System of Water Supply Pipe Network Based on Piezoelectric Sensors and GSM Communication Technology

Abstract:By systemically analyzing the limitations of current leakage detection approaches of water supply pipe network,according to the national and international standards for leakage control of water supply pipe networks,a new technical way of realizing the real-time monitoring and early warning of leakage from water supply pipe networks based on the combination of piezoelectric sensors and GSM communication technology is put forward.The rating and selection methods of leakage early warning parameters are presented.This research result can provide a practical reference for safety operation of water supply pipe network.
